Output f1b5dd2793e3a60f8a7a08dd5caa13cb75d4f8c32997053f5d17617cd152023e:13

value
31679741
script pubkey
OP_HASH160 OP_PUSHBYTES_20 63d8f5bafa4d88296589a84cb378c8d618b199f1 OP_EQUAL
address
MH1734LqSikbjyeLz4J9i8sQ8tvn4t5wKv
transaction
f1b5dd2793e3a60f8a7a08dd5caa13cb75d4f8c32997053f5d17617cd152023e
spent
true